Analysis

Romania recorded 25.19 kt for farm gate — emissions in 2023.

The figure is up 1.2% on the previous year and up 7.4% over ten years.

Over the whole period, farm gate — emissions in Romania peaked at 45.07 kt in 1990 and was at its lowest, 20.51 kt, in 2002.

That places Romania 52nd out of 217 countries with data for 2023, putting it in the top quarter.

The long-run direction has been consistently falling across the 34 years of available data.

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
